  • A single character of: a, b or c
    [abc]
  • A character except: a, b or c
    [^abc]
  • A character in the range: a-z
    [a-z]
  • A character not in the range: a-z
    [^a-z]
  • A character in the range: a-z or A-Z
    [a-zA-Z]
  • Any single character
    .
  • Alternate - match either a or b
    a|b
  • Any whitespace character
    \s
  • Any non-whitespace character
    \S
  • Any digit
    \d
  • Any non-digit
    \D
  • Any word character
    \w
  • Any non-word character
    \W
  • Match everything enclosed
    (?:...)
  • Capture everything enclosed
    (...)
  • Zero or one of a
    a?
  • Zero or more of a
    a*
  • One or more of a
    a+
  • Exactly 3 of a
    a{3}
  • 3 or more of a
    a{3,}
  • Between 3 and 6 of a
    a{3,6}
  • Start of string
    ^
  • End of string
    $
  • A word boundary
    \b
  • Non-word boundary
    \B

import java.util.regex.Matcher; import java.util.regex.Pattern; public class Example { public static void main(String[] args) { final String regex = "(?x) # free-spacing mode\n" + "(?(DEFINE)\n" + " # Within this DEFINE block, we'll define many subroutines\n" + " # They build on each other like lego until we can define\n" + " # a \"big number\"\n\n" + " (?<one_to_9> \n" + " # The basic regex:\n" + " # one|two|three|four|five|six|seven|eight|nine\n" + " # We'll use an optimized version:\n" + " # Option 1: four|eight|(?:fiv|(?:ni|o)n)e|t(?:wo|hree)|\n" + " # s(?:ix|even)\n" + " # Option 2:\n" + " (?:f(?:ive|our)|s(?:even|ix)|t(?:hree|wo)|(?:ni|o)ne|eight)\n" + " ) # end one_to_9 definition\n\n" + " (?<ten_to_19> \n" + " # The basic regex:\n" + " # ten|eleven|twelve|thirteen|fourteen|fifteen|sixteen|seventeen|\n" + " # eighteen|nineteen\n" + " # We'll use an optimized version:\n" + " # Option 1: twelve|(?:(?:elev|t)e|(?:fif|eigh|nine|(?:thi|fou)r|\n" + " # s(?:ix|even))tee)n\n" + " # Option 2:\n" + " (?:(?:(?:s(?:even|ix)|f(?:our|if)|nine)te|e(?:ighte|lev))en|\n" + " t(?:(?:hirte)?en|welve)) \n" + " ) # end ten_to_19 definition\n\n" + " (?<two_digit_prefix>\n" + " # The basic regex:\n" + " # twenty|thirty|forty|fifty|sixty|seventy|eighty|ninety\n" + " # We'll use an optimized version:\n" + " # Option 1: (?:fif|six|eigh|nine|(?:tw|sev)en|(?:thi|fo)r)ty\n" + " # Option 2:\n" + " (?:s(?:even|ix)|t(?:hir|wen)|f(?:if|or)|eigh|nine)ty\n" + " ) # end two_digit_prefix defin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_99>\n" + " (?&two_digit_prefix)(?:[- ](?&one_to_9))?|(?&ten_to_19)|\n" + " (?&one_to_9)\n" + " ) # end one_to_99 defin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_999>\n" + " (?&one_to_9)[ ]hundred(?:[ ](?:and[ ])?(?&one_to_99))?|\n" + " (?&one_to_99)\n" + " ) # end one_to_999 defin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_999_999>\n" + " (?&one_to_999)[ ]thousand(?:[ ](?&one_to_999))?|\n" + " (?&one_to_999)\n" + " ) # end one_to_999_999 defin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_999_999_999>\n" + " (?&one_to_999)[ ]million(?:[ ](?&one_to_999_999))?|\n" + " (?&one_to_999_999)\n" + " ) # end one_to_999_999_999 defin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_999_999_999_999>\n" + " (?&one_to_999)[ ]billion(?:[ ](?&one_to_999_999_999))?|\n" + " (?&one_to_999_999_999)\n" + " ) # end one_to_999_999_999_999 definition\n\n" + " (?<one_to_999_999_999_999_999>\n" + " (?&one_to_999)[ ]trillion(?:[ ](?&one_to_999_999_999_999))?|\n" + " (?&one_to_999_999_999_999)\n" + " ) # end one_to_999_999_999_999_999 definition\n\n" + " (?<bignumber>\n" + " zero|(?&one_to_999_999_999_999_999)\n" + " ) # end bignumber definition\n\n" + " (?<zero_to_9>\n" + " (?&one_to_9)|zero\n" + " ) # end zero to 9 definition\n\n" + " (?<decimals>\n" + " point(?:[ ](?&zero_to_9))+\n" + " ) # end decimals definition\n" + " \n" + ") # End DEFINE\n\n\n" + "####### The Regex Matching Starts Here ########\n" + "^(?&bignumber)(?:[ ](?&decimals))?$\n\n" + "### Other examples of groups we could match ###\n" + "#(?&bignumber)\n" + "# (?&one_to_99)\n" + "# (?&one_to_999)\n" + "# (?&one_to_999_999)\n" + "# (?&one_to_999_999_999)\n" + "# (?&one_to_999_999_999_999)\n" + "# (?&one_to_999_999_999_999_999)"; final String string = "one trillion\n" + "seven hundred twenty two\n" + "7even\n" + "zero point nine five\n" + "nine hundred ninety nine thousand two hundred thirteen"; final Pattern pattern = Pattern.compile(regex, Pattern.MULTILINE); final Matcher matcher = pattern.matcher(string); while (matcher.find()) { System.out.println("Full match: " + matcher.group(0)); for (int i = 1; i <= matcher.groupCount(); i++) { System.out.println("Group " + i + ": " + matcher.group(i)); } } } }
